External debt stocks, short-term (DOD, current US$), annual growth in Mexico
Mexico: External debt stocks, short-term (DOD, current US$), annual growth was 1.59 % change on previous year in 2024. ◆ Volatile
External debt stocks, short-term (DOD, current US$), annual growth in Mexico, 1971–2024
Source: Statizoid (derived). Measured in % change on previous year.
Analysis
The most recent figure for external debt stocks, short-term (dod, current us$), annual growth in Mexico is 1.59 % change on previous year, measured in 2024.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 84.0% on the previous year and up 113.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, external debt stocks, short-term (dod, current us$), annual growth in Mexico peaked at 101.43 % change on previous year in 1980 and was at its lowest, -61.28 % change on previous year, in 1983.
Mexico ranks 60th of 121 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
The year-on-year percentage change in External debt stocks, short-term (DOD, current US$).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
Computed from
- External debt stocks, short-term International Debt Statistics, World Bank (WB)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
